The Medify Air MA-112 is an air purifier designed to improve indoor air quality through a four-step filtration system. It is suitable for use in various indoor environments to remove common airborne pollutants.
Function Description
The MA-112 air purifier operates on a four-step filtration and purification system:
- First Step: Pre-filter: This initial filter is designed to capture larger particles such as dust, dander, and hair, preventing them from clogging subsequent filters and extending their lifespan.
- Second Step: True HEPA H13 Filter: This is a high-grade HEPA filter capable of removing 99.9% of particles down to 0.1 microns. This includes fine particulate matter like PM2.5 (smoke, pollen, dust mites), and other microscopic allergens.
- Third Step: Activated Carbon Filter: This layer is responsible for absorbing odors, harmful volatile organic compounds (VOCs), and other toxic substances, such as formaldehyde, from the air.
- Fourth Step: Ionizer Generator: The unit includes an ionizer that produces negative ions. These negative ions work to neutralize positively charged particles in the air, such as dust, bacteria, mold spores, pollen, animal dander, and other airborne positive particles, causing them to settle out of the air.
The device features an air quality indicator light and a digital display for PM2.5 levels, allowing users to monitor the current air quality condition. It offers multiple operating modes including various fan speeds, an auto mode that adjusts fan speed based on air quality, and a sleep mode for quiet operation. A timer function allows for scheduled operation.
Important Technical Specifications
- Voltage: 220-240V AC 50Hz. (It is crucial to note that this unit is NOT designed for 110V use and plugging it into a 110V outlet will cause damage.)
- Rated Power: 120W
- Noise Level: < 69 dB(A)
- Unit Dimensions: 28.311 inches (H) x 15.711 inches (W) x 15.411 inches (D)
- Unit Weight: 32.8 lbs.
Usage Features
The MA-112 air purifier is designed for user-friendly operation with several control features:
- Control Panel: Located on the top of the unit, the control panel includes buttons for ON/OFF, Speed, Auto, Timer, Sleep, and Ionizer, along with an air quality indicator light and a digital display for PM2.5.
- Power Button (ON/OFF): Turns the unit on and off. When turned on, the unit starts at speed 1.
- Fan Speed Settings: Users can select from four fan speeds (1, 2, 3, 4). In "AUTO" mode, the unit automatically adjusts the fan speed based on the detected air quality.
- Sleep Mode: Activates a quiet operation mode where all indicator lights (except the sleep indicator, which eventually turns off) are dimmed, and the fan speed is set to the lowest, reducing noise. Any button press exits sleep mode.
- Timer Function: Allows users to set the operating time for 1, 2, 4, or 8 hours, or to disable the timer.
- Ionizer Mode: Activates the ionizer for enhanced air purification. The ionizer button also serves as the filter replacement reset button.
- Child-Lock Button: A safety feature that disables all function keys (except the child lock itself) to prevent accidental changes. It is activated by holding the AUTO button for 3-5 seconds and deactivated by holding it for 30-45 seconds.
- Air Quality Indicator Light: Provides a visual representation of the current air quality: Blue (Excellent), Green (Average), and Red (Poor).
- Placement: For optimal performance and ventilation, the unit should be placed at least 20 inches (50 cm) away from walls or furniture, ensuring that air intake and outlet are not obstructed.
Maintenance Features
Regular maintenance is essential for the MA-112 to ensure optimal performance and longevity.
- Filter Replacement: The unit features a filter replacement indicator light that reminds users when it's time to change the filters.
- Procedure: To replace filters, first turn off and unplug the unit. Press down on the side handles to remove the side covers, then lift them out from the bottom grooves. Remove all existing filters and their packaging. Install new filter sets, ensuring all packaging is removed. Reinstall the side covers by aligning and inserting them into the slots until they snap into place.
- Resetting the Indicator: After replacing filters, plug in and turn on the unit. Press and hold the Ionizer button for 3 seconds to reset the filter replacement indicator light.
- Filter Integrity: Filters come as a single set and should not be disassembled for maximum efficiency.
- Cleaning the Air Purifier:
- General Cleaning: The exterior of the air purifier should be cleaned regularly with a soft, dry cloth to prevent dust accumulation.
- Important Safety Note: Always unplug the unit before cleaning. Do not immerse the unit in water or any other liquid. Avoid using abrasive, corrosive, or flammable cleaning products. The composite filters are not washable.
- Cleaning the Air Quality Sensor:
- Frequency: The air quality sensor should be cleaned every two months, or more frequently if the unit operates in a dusty environment, to ensure accurate readings.
- Procedure: Disassemble the cover of the air quality sensor. Use a soft brush or cloth to clean the intake and outlet of the sensor. A dry swab, hair dryer (to blow out the sensor area), or vacuum cleaner can also be used. Reinstall the sensor cover after cleaning.
- Attention: Condensation can affect sensor accuracy, leading to poor air quality readings even in well-ventilated rooms. Ensure the sensor is clean and dry for proper function.
The Medify Air MA-112 comes with a lifetime warranty, provided specific conditions are met:
- Warranty registration must be submitted within 30 days of purchase.
- Filters must be replaced with genuine Medify Air replacement filters at least once every six (6) months or after 3,000 hours of use, whichever comes first.
- The unit must be used with a proper 220-240V power supply.
- There must be no evidence of tampering, mishandling, neglect, accidental damage, modification, or unauthorized repairs.
- The air purifier must be operated in accordance with the provided instructions.
Failure to meet these conditions may void the lifetime warranty.
